If you want to improve your realistic rendering with pencil or charcoal, use the contour lines provided in this book You can detach them from the notebook or simply draw directly into it If you wish, you can also print them in multiple copies with the digital version It is perfectly normal for the lines to be faint as we don't want them to remain visible after you do the pencil rendering!
Next, study the black and white photo reference on the left page Look at the values and determine 4 or 5 tones, corresponding to different pencil grades Then apply them over your contour lines This exercise will allow you to become more efficient in your observation and to concentrate only on the rendering without worrying about proportions
The contour lines will also work for colored pencil drawing! Use the digital version of your guide to see the references in color, this is going to help a lot for your color analysis. I recommend that you work on a small area of a few square centimeters at the time Analyze the colors and select two or three different ones Feel free to test them on a separate paper
The contour lines in this book show you what is a good line preparation before applying the pencil lights and shades When tracing a portrait from scratch, help yourself with the photo reference and the technique taught in your course Portrait drawing made easy Then aim for a result that looks like the provided contour lines You can compare your result to the printed contour lines, for example by overlapping the two sheets and looking at them through a window
